van Rijn, Peter W.; Ali, Usama S. – ETS Research Report Series, 2018
A computer program was developed to estimate speed-accuracy response models for dichotomous items. This report describes how the models are estimated and how to specify data and input files. An example using data from a listening section of an international language test is described to illustrate the modeling approach and features of the computer…

Goldhammer, Frank – Measurement: Interdisciplinary Research and Perspectives, 2015
The main challenge of ability tests relates to the difficulty of items, whereas speed tests demand that test takers complete very easy items quickly. This article proposes a conceptual framework to represent how performance depends on both between-person differences in speed and ability and the speed-ability compromise within persons. Related…

Suh, Youngsuk; Cho, Sun-Joo; Wollack, James A. – Journal of Educational Measurement, 2012
In the presence of test speededness, the parameter estimates of item response theory models can be poorly estimated due to conditional dependencies among items, particularly for end-of-test items (i.e., speeded items). This article conducted a systematic comparison of five-item calibration procedures--a two-parameter logistic (2PL) model, a…

Jansen, M. G. H.; Glas, C. A. W. – Psychometrika, 2005
Two new tests for a model for the response times on pure speed tests by Rasch (1960) are proposed. The model is based on the assumption that the test response times are approximately gamma distributed, with known index parameters and unknown rate parameters. The rate parameters are decomposed in a subject ability parameter and a test difficulty…
